Understanding HIPAA

Before we delve into the specifics of HIPAA compliant hosting, it’s essential to understand what HIPAA is. The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A) is a federal law enacted in 1996 by the United States Congress. This law was primarily established to protect patients’ medical records and other health information provided to health plans, doctors, hospitals, and other healthcare providers. Moreover, it also has provisions that address the security and privacy of health data. These provisions are known as the HIPAA Security Rule and the HIPAA Privacy Rule.

The Security Rule establishes a set of national standards to protect individuals’ electronic personal health information that is created, received, used, or maintained by a covered entity. It requires appropriate administrative, physical, and technical safeguards to ensure the confidentiality, integrity, and security of electronic protected health information.

On the other hand, the Privacy Rule establishes national standards to protect individuals’ medical records and other personal health information. It applies to health plans, healthcare clearinghouses, and those healthcare providers that conduct certain healthcare transactions electronically.

What is HIPAA Compliant Hosting?

HIPAA compliant hosting is a service provided by certain web hosting companies that meet the stringent data security requirements set by HIPAA. It involves providing a secure environment for storing, processing, and transmitting PHI. HIPAA compliant hosting providers must adhere to a set of specific administrative, physical, and technical safeguards to ensure the highest level of data security.

The administrative safeguards involve implementing various policies and procedures designed to clearly show how the hosting provider will protect your data. Physical safeguards involve securing the physical access to the servers where the data is stored. This can be achieved through various means such as surveillance cameras, biometric access controls, and 24/7 onsite security staff. Technical safeguards involve the use of secure coding techniques to ensure that the data is not accessed, altered, or destroyed in an unauthorized manner.

It’s important to remember that while HIPAA compliant hosting services can provide a robust platform for healthcare websites and applications, they are just part of the equation. The website or application itself must also be designed and developed in a manner that is compliant with HIPAA rules.

Choosing the Right HIPAA Compliant Hosting Service

When it comes to choosing the right HIPAA compliant hosting service, there are several factors to consider. First and foremost, the hosting service must be fully compliant with all HIPAA regulations. This includes having robust security measures in place, such as encryption, firewalls, intrusion detection systems, and physical security controls.

In addition, the hosting service should provide a business associate agreement (BAA). This is a legal contract between the healthcare organization and the hosting service that outlines each party’s responsibilities regarding the protection of PHI. Without a BAA, the healthcare organization could be held liable for any data breaches that occur.

Finally, the hosting service should offer reliable uptime and technical support. Healthcare websites need to be available 24/7, and any downtime can disrupt patient care and lead to lost revenue. Similarly, if any technical issues arise, the hosting service should have a team of experts on hand to resolve them quickly and efficiently.

What Makes a Hosting Service HIPAA Compliant?

A HIPAA compliant hosting service must meet several requirements. Firstly, it must provide a secure environment for the storage and transmission of PHI. This means that the service must have robust security measures in place, such as encryption, to prevent unauthorized access to the data. Secondly, the service must have a backup and disaster recovery plan in place to ensure that data can be quickly and easily restored in the event of a disaster. Finally, the service must provide an audit trail, which is a record of who accessed the data, when, and what changes were made.
